Where these boundaries come from, and what they are worth
A school boundary is the area a board draws around a school. An address inside several of them is normal — boards publish a separate boundary per program, so regular track, French immersion and specialist programs each have their own.
Toronto. Read from the TDSB’s own School Search Map, one school at a time. The board states that the lines on that map are approximate and that the schools serving an individual address must be confirmed against its own address lookup — so the outline here shows you roughly where a boundary runs, and the board answers whether a particular house is in it. The map covers home schools only: French Immersion, gifted and the other optional programs have their own boundaries and their own admission rules, and are not shown.
Homula cannot tell you which school a child will attend. Boards move boundaries, hold students at capacity, cap programs and grant exceptions, and none of that is in any published file. The board is the only authority: TDSB Find Your School.

How the rating is calculated
EQAO — Ontario’s testing agency — publishes, for each school, the percentage of students meeting the provincial standard in Grade 3 and Grade 6 reading, writing and mathematics. The rating is the average of those percentages divided by ten. A school where 72% of students met the standard rates 7.2 out of 10.
Nothing is weighted or adjusted, and schools are not ranked against each other. Where EQAO withholds a result to protect the privacy of a small group of students, that measure is left out rather than counted as zero — so a rating built on fewer than six measures says so.
What it does not measure. It is one year of standardised testing in three subjects. It says nothing about teaching, programs, or whether a school suits a particular child, and it tracks neighbourhood household income closely enough that it partly measures the neighbourhood rather than the school. Treat it as one figure among many.
Source: Ontario Ministry of Education, School Information and Student Demographics (2024–25), Open Government Licence – Ontario.

How these are built, and what they cannot tell you
Each point is the median of the sales that closed in that quarter among condo apartments in church-yonge corridor. A quarter with fewer than eight is left out rather than drawn, and the line breaks where that happens — a median over three sales is really one home’s price, and joining across a gap would draw a number nobody measured.
This is not an estimate of what this home is worth. The segment is a property type in an area; it takes no account of this home’s size, condition, renovations, lot, exposure or how it compares to its neighbours, and half the homes in any quarter sold for more than the median and half for less. It is context for a conversation with an agent, not a valuation.

How this is calculated, and what it leaves out
Canadian fixed-rate mortgages compound semi-annually, not monthly, so the monthly rate here is (1 + rate/2)1/6 − 1. Most calculators use rate ÷ 12, which is the American convention and overstates the payment by tens of dollars a month.
Below 20% down, default insurance is mandatory and is added to the loan rather than paid at closing: 2.80% at 85% loan-to-value, 3.10% at 90%, 4.00% at 95%. It is unavailable at or above $1.5M, which is why 20% is a hard floor there.
Not included: vacancy, property management, capital repairs, income tax, and the fact that a lender qualifies you at a stress-test rate rather than the one you are quoted. This is arithmetic on the numbers above, not a mortgage approval or an opinion of what you can afford.
